AllMeds™, a leading provider of electronic medical record (EMR) and practice management solutions, today announced the introduction of the newest member of its product family: AllMeds EMR for Urology.
AllMeds’ EMR and practice management solutions deliver significant benefits to medical practices nationwide, including
* Increased revenue through more accurate E&M coding and reimbursement levels;
* Reduction of the cost of doing business;
* Significant efficiency gains through workflow management and decision support tools
* Greater audit protection due to improved encounter documentation
* Improved quality of care.
AllMeds has distinguished itself in a crowded EMR field by serving only targeted surgical specialties, such as Otolaryngology, Orthopaedics, and Pain Management. Such focus has allowed the company to provide exceptionally detailed and customized EMR solutions to its customers. AllMeds for Urology expands the company’s services to a customer base that will be well-served by their product model.
